Поделиться через


Функция NetConfigurationQueryLinkLayerAddress (netconfiguration.h)

Функция NetConfigurationQueryLinkLayerAddress извлекает программный настраиваемый адрес уровня ссылок, который был сохранен в реестре для сетевой карты.

Синтаксис

NTSTATUS NetConfigurationQueryLinkLayerAddress(
  [_In_]  NETCONFIGURATION               Configuration,
  [_Out_] NET_ADAPTER_LINK_LAYER_ADDRESS *LinkLayerAddress
);

Параметры

[_In_] Configuration

Обработка объекта NETCONFIGURATION, представляющего открытый раздел реестра.

[_Out_] LinkLayerAddress

Указатель на объект NET_ADAPTER_LINK_LAYER_ADDRESS, представляющий адрес слоя ссылок, хранящийся в разделе реестра.

Возвращаемое значение

Функция возвращает STATUS_SUCCESS, если операция выполнена успешно. В противном случае эта функция может вернуть соответствующий код ошибки NTSTATUS.

Комментарии

Драйвер клиента получает дескриптор объекта NETCONFIGURATION, вызывая NetAdapterOpenConfiguration или NetConfigurationOpenSubConfiguration.

Требования

Требование Значение
Целевая платформа Универсальное
Минимальная версия KMDF 1.23
Минимальная версия UMDF 2.33
Верхняя часть netconfiguration.h (включая netadaptercx.h)
IRQL PASSIVE_LEVEL